Covid will continually kill and we have to accept that, says Michael Gove

 

Covid will continually kill

The country needs to learn to stay with the coronavirus even if it causes lots of deaths a day, Michael Gove has suggested.


The Cabinet Office minister stated that the government desired to “get rid of each feasible restriction” however that some changes, such as working from home, were likely to stay.


“We have to accept that this virus will circulate, and it will be the case, unfortunately, that in winters to come we will discover that people contract it or subsequent variations and they will fall ill,” Gove informed Times Radio.


“Unfortunately there are respiratory diseases, which includes flu itself, which do every year result in an upsurge of people being taken into hospital, and in some instances suffering tragic consequences.”
